The chiminea is a type of fire pit, which originated in Mexico and Western states like California and Arizona. It is made of clay and has a bulb-shaped base that tapers to the chimney's length. The chiminea's design allows it to be used in all weather conditions, since rain is only able to drip down the chimney and not spill out around the base.
There are gas and wood versions of chimineas. They can be connected to a propane tank or to an existing natural gas line. If you decide to purchase gas chimineas, make sure it's certified for outdoor use. It also has an adjustable flame knob so that you can control the size of the flame.
There are many different sizes of chimineas that are available with sizes ranging between 12 and 16 inches in diameter and between 25 and 30 inches in height (including the stand). Traditional clay chimineas are set on the base of a circular structure, while modern Metal chimineas ones usually come with feet or a circular base.

A chiminea outdoor can be erected in the backyard, on the patio, or in a covered space. To avoid a fire that could start accidentally the chiminea must be kept at least 10 feet away from any structures or combustible materials. It should also be placed on a solid non-flammable surface like concrete or sand. It is also essential to keep pets and children away from the chiminea while it is in operation.

It is important to remember that a glazed chiminea has to be "cured" (or "cured") before it can be used. The glazed surface should be gradually dissolved by small fires, which increase in size. After three or four small fires, the chiminea can be ready for regular use.
It is important to remember that an encased chiminea with a glaze is not entirely waterproof, and will still need protection from rain or snow. If you live in a region that is prone to frequent storms, you'll need to cover your chiminea with a protective lid or wrap. It's also crucial to place a fire retardant mat to surround the base of the chiminea to protect your garden from damage.
